Explanation:
a. Potential energy is the energy possessed by an object by virtue of its position.
[tex]P.E=m\times g\times h[/tex]
m= mass of object = 50.0 kg
g = acceleration due to gravity = [tex]9.8ms^{-2} [/tex]
h = height of an object = 400 m
Putting in the values we get:
[tex] P.E=50kg\times 9.8ms^{-2}\times 400m=196000kgm^2s^{-2}=196000Joules[/tex] [tex](1kgm^2s^{-2}=1Joule )[/tex]
Thus the potential energy at maximum height is 196000Joules.
b. [tex] P.E=50kg\times 9.8ms^{-2}\times 100m=49000kgm^2s^{-2}=49000Joules[/tex] [tex](1kgm^2s^{-2}=1Joule )[/tex]
Thus loss in P.E = (196000Joules-49000Joules) = 147000 Joules
